Free Internet Marketing - Debunking The Most Common Internet Marketing Myths
Right now, we will take a look at the most common myths regarding earning money on the internet. There's no shortage of scams and hucksters around.
1. "Build your downline" - Watch out for any program or person who guarantees to "build a downline" for you. Generally what they do not tell you is that nearly all these individuals placed under you are totally useless. Read the fine print and you will discover that most of them don't even have anything to do with your commissions. They are simply numbers and names which are below you. In addition, beware of "one big downline". Same concept, exact same scam.
2. "Overnight success" - I do not care what program you're a part of. You won't be a total success overnight and quit your job next week. This kind of hype is counterproductive and cheapens the honest programs which are lumped in with this garbage. Any success will be because of hard work and persistence.
3. "It's all in the list!" - Perhaps this is partly true. However, the quality of your list is also important. If you have a list packed with harvested e-mail addresses or a list of other marketers, you will not make much progress. That's except if you are selling shovels instead of gold.
4. "All I need to do is join an affiliate program, buy a million email addresses, do one e-mail blast and I'm rich!" - This really is the fastest way to remove your internet service provider, and possibly your position in any reputable affiliate program. If you have received spam emails about Viagra or cheap software, then you've seen this in action. The best way to profit from e-mail marketing is to make use of reputable sources.
5. "I need a modern, flashy, techno-geek site" - Everybody does not have a high-speed internet connection. If your website takes too much time to load, visitors will go elsewhere. Make your point with words and use the smallest amount of graphic "clutter" that you can.
Here's the bottom line. If you are seeking to make additional money on the internet, then take action and then jump in for the long haul. Doing things right in the beginning will increase your success later on. Learn from the best and don't make the same mistakes other people have.
